Written Answers. - Land Commission Annuities.

Ivan Yates

Question:

142 Mr. Yates asked the Minister for Agriculture and Food the present position in relation to outstanding Land Commission annuities for a person (details supplied) in County Wexford who obtained land from the Land Commission; if there was any announcement in relation to small annuities being completed; and when the annuities will be completed.

In March 1989 I announced that about 70,000 annuities of less than £10 per year were being written-off as they had become uneconomic to collect.

As the annuity payable by the person named is greater than £10, his annuity of £13.86 has not been written-off and will remain payable until December 1995 when the final instalment is due to be paid. I would hope that, now that the person named knows the position, he will bring his annuity payments up to date.
